Linux Credential Dumping: From SSSD Cache to Kernel Keyring

Linux gets much less of that attention, despite sitting at the center of most hybrid environments, domain-joined via SSSD, running the web servers, the FTP endpoints, and the internal tooling. From an attacker's perspective, the credentials are just as real and they're often just as reusable against the same Active Directory domain, and the detection coverage on the Linux side is thinner almost everywhere. From a defender's perspective, it's exactly why this class of technique deserves the same scrutiny LSASS access gets.

The Death of Static Lineage: Fusing Co-Occurrence Math with Call Stack Anomalies

The security industry has historically relied on monitoring parent-child process trees to identify malicious execution. If Microsoft Word spawns a command shell, a static rule triggers. However, advanced adversaries - particularly those operating in high-stakes financial and telecommunications sectors - are fully aware of these static registries.

The problem

AI agents can't reason over telemetry that was filtered away.

The bulk of operational and security decisions are shifting to AI agents, and every one of those decisions is only as good as the telemetry underneath it.

Most pipelines were built to keep ingestion costs down: sample, summarize, drop. A human analyst can work around the gaps. An agent reconstructing a causal chain cannot: every missing event turns evidence into guesswork, and confidence collapses.

Bloo captures telemetry at full fidelity and retains it long-term, one Datafabric of ground truth that agents, tools, and teams can reason over with confidence.
